About insulated containers

An insulated container sits between a standard dry box and a full reefer. The walls, roof and doors carry insulation, so internal temperature moves far more slowly than in a bare steel container. That reduces condensation, protects contents from extreme heat and cold, and makes the interior considerably more comfortable to work in.

Because there is no refrigeration machinery, there is no power requirement and no service schedule. Buyers typically choose insulated units for equipment that is sensitive to temperature cycling, for storage in exposed locations, and as the starting point for a workspace or welfare conversion.

Applications

Where these units are used

Temperature-sensitive storage

Paints, adhesives, electronics and materials that suffer in extreme heat or cold.

Workspace conversions

A far better starting point than a bare container for any occupied space.

Industrial storage

Consumables and spares where condensation is the main risk to the contents.

Agricultural storage

Feed and supplies that need protection from temperature swings.

Buying considerations

What to check before ordering

  • Insulation reduces internal dimensions. Check the internal figures rather than the external ones if space is tight.
  • Insulated units still need ventilation. Sealing a container completely encourages condensation rather than preventing it.
  • If you need an actively controlled temperature, a refrigerated unit is the correct product.
  • Consider how you will fix out the interior, as fixings through insulation need care to avoid cold bridging.

Questions

Frequently asked

What is the difference between insulated and refrigerated?

An insulated container slows heat transfer but has no active cooling. A refrigerated container has a powered refrigeration unit that holds a set temperature. Insulated units need no power supply.

Will an insulated container stop condensation?

It reduces it substantially by keeping surface temperatures closer to the air temperature inside. Ventilation is still important, and how the container is loaded matters too.
